A list of the most recent deficiencies for Tuckerman Rehabilitation and Healthcare Center. The list is based on the information provided by CMS from both standard inspections and from complaints filed by residents.

Deficiency Type of Deficiency Deficiency Date Date Corrected Resulted from a Complaint?
Educate residents and staff on COVID-19 vaccination, offer the COVID-19 vaccine to eligible residents and staff after education, and properly document each resident and staff member's vaccination status. Health 2021-10-08 2021-11-29 Y
Have corridors or aisles that are unobstructed and are at least 8 feet in width. Fire Safety 2021-02-25 2021-03-31 N
Inspect, test, and maintain automatic sprinkler systems. Fire Safety 2021-02-25 2021-03-31 N
Provide or obtain laboratory tests/services when ordered and promptly tell the ordering practitioner of the results. Health 2021-02-25 2021-02-26 N
Provide appropriate treatment and care according to orders, resident?s preferences and goals. Health 2019-07-03 2019-07-31 N
Procure food from sources approved or considered satisfactory and store, prepare, distribute and serve food in accordance with professional standards. Health 2019-07-03 2019-07-31 N
Keep all essential equipment working safely. Health 2019-07-03 2019-07-31 N
Install emergency lighting that can last at least 1 1/2 hours. Fire Safety 2019-05-08 2019-05-08 N
Honor the resident's right to request, refuse, and/or discontinue treatment, to participate in or refuse to participate in experimental research, and to formulate an advance directive.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Immediately tell the resident, the resident's doctor, and a family member of situations (injury/decline/room, etc.) that affect the resident.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Create and put into place a plan for meeting the resident's most immediate needs within 48 hours of being admitted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Develop and implement a complete care plan that meets all the resident's needs, with timetables and actions that can be measured.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Provide basic life support, including CPR, prior to the arrival of emergency medical personnel , subject to physician orders and the resident?s advance directives.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Provide appropriate treatment and care according to orders, resident?s preferences and goals.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Ensure each resident?s drug regimen must be free from unnecessary drugs.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Implement gradual dose reductions(GDR) and non-pharmacological interventions, unless contraindicated, prior to initiating or instead of continuing psychotropic medication; and PRN orders for psychotropic medications are only used when the medication is necessary and PRN use is limited.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Ensure medication error rates are not 5 percent or greater.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Dispose of garbage and refuse properly.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Safeguard resident-identifiable information and/or maintain medical records on each resident that are in accordance with accepted professional standards.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Set up an ongoing quality assessment and assurance group to review quality deficiencies and develop corrective plans of action.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Provide and implement an infection prevention and control program. Health 2018-05-14 2018-06-15 N
Ensure that special areas are constructed so that walls can resist fire for one hour or have an approved fire extinguishing system. Fire Safety 2018-05-30 2018-06-15 N
Properly select, install, inspect, or maintain portable fire extinguishes. Fire Safety 2018-05-30 2018-06-15 N
Install corridor and hallway doors that block smoke. Fire Safety 2018-05-30 2018-06-15 N
Have proper medical gas storage and administration areas. Fire Safety 2018-05-30 2018-06-15 N
